    SubjectRe: [PATCH] [NET_SCHED] Add #ifdef CONFIG_NET_EMATCH in net/sched/cls_flow.c (latest git broken build)
    Rami Rosen wrote:
    > Hi,
    > The 2.6 latest git build was broken when using the following
    > configuration options:
    > CONFIG_NET_EMATCH=n
    > CONFIG_NET_CLS_FLOW=y
    >
    > with the following error:
    > net/sched/cls_flow.c: In function 'flow_dump':
    > net/sched/cls_flow.c:598: error: 'struct tcf_ematch_tree' has no
    > member named 'hdr'
    > make[2]: *** [net/sched/cls_flow.o] Error 1
    > make[1]: *** [net/sched] Error 2
    > make: *** [net] Error 2
    >
    >
    > see the recent post by Li Zefan:
    > http://www.spinics.net/lists/netdev/msg54434.html
    >
    > The reason for this crash is that struct tcf_ematch_tree (net/pkt_cls.h) is
    > empty when CONFIG_NET_EMATCH is not defined.
    >
    > When CONFIG_NET_EMATCH is defined, the tcf_ematch_tree structure indeed holds
    > a struct tcf_ematch_tree_hdr (hdr) as flow_dump() expects.
    >
    > This patch adds #ifdef CONFIG_NET_EMATCH in flow_dump to avoid this.
    >
    > The patch was build against latest 2.6 git net tree.
